Understanding Cape Coral’s Unique Needs
Cape Coral is renowned for its waterfront properties and expansive canals. This coastal city offers stunning views and an abundance of outdoor living spaces, making it essential to choose windows and doors that not only complement your home’s aesthetic but also cater to its specific needs. The area experiences high humidity levels and occasional tropical storms or hurricanes, which means you must prioritize durability and energy efficiency.
Climate Considerations
Cape Coral’s climate is subtropical, characterized by hot summers and mild winters. Average temperatures range from around 65°F (18°C) in winter to 90°F (32°C) in summer. The area receives substantial rainfall year-round, with the wettest months being June through September due to tropical storm activity.
Hurricane-Resistant Materials
Given Cape Coral’s exposure to hurricanes and tropical storms, selecting windows and doors that are hurricane-resistant is vital. Look for materials like impact glass or shutters designed to withstand high winds without shattering. These features can protect your home during severe weather events while maintaining energy efficiency through thermal performance.
Permitting Requirements
Before you start any window or door installation project in Cape Coral, it’s important to understand the local permitting process. Permits ensure that all work complies with building codes and regulations specific to the area. In Southwest Florida, these regulations often include hurricane-resistant standards mandated by state law. Consulting with a professional contractor who is familiar with these requirements can save you time and potential headaches down the line.

Cost Ranges and Budgeting Tips
Understanding typical costs associated with window and door installations in Cape Coral helps you set realistic expectations and budget accordingly. Factors affecting price include material quality, installation complexity, labor rates, and permit fees.
Budget Breakdown
- Windows: Replacement windows can range from $200 to $800 per unit depending on type (e.g., vinyl, wood) and features like energy efficiency ratings.
- Doors: Entry doors typically cost between $600 and $1500 installed, while patio sliders or French doors might start around $700.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: How do I know if my windows need replacement?
A: If you notice drafts, high energy bills, water damage, or excessive noise coming through your current windows, it might be time to consider replacements. Additionally, older homes built before modern building codes may benefit from updated systems for better safety and efficiency.
Q: What are the benefits of hurricane-resistant glass?
A: Hurricane-resistant glass is designed to withstand high winds without shattering into dangerous shards. It provides enhanced security against intruders and offers better insulation against both heat and noise, making it an excellent choice for coastal areas prone to severe weather events.
Q: Can I install windows and doors myself in Cape Coral?
A: While some homeowners opt to do minor repairs or replacements themselves, installing new windows and doors often requires professional expertise due to local permitting requirements and building codes. Improper installation could lead to safety hazards during storms or void warranties on your products.
